What a carbohydrate table entry shows

A single entry in the supplied sources is a specific data point: a named food or food form with a GI value. For example, the visible entries include wheat flour (refined / white) GI 85, semolina GI 66, brown rice GI 68, corn GI 52, oat flour GI 55, rye bread GI 56, apple GI 30, peach GI 30, baked apple GI 35, tofu GI 15, and ricotta cheese GI 0.

That structure matters. The row is not a broad statement about every version of that food. It is one visible entry in a table.

A useful way to read the row is:

  1. Identify the exact food name.
  2. Notice whether the form is specified.
  3. Read the GI value as the value attached to that exact entry.
  4. Stop there unless the source shows another directly comparable entry.

This keeps the comparison grounded in what is actually visible.

Why preparation wording matters

The source entries show that form and wording are part of the visible comparison. The table distinguishes between apple and baked apple, white rice and brown rice, rye bread and whole grain bread, and wheat flour (refined / white) and whole wheat flour.

That means “same food family” is not the same thing as “same entry.” In the visible sources, closely related items can have different GI values. Examples include apple GI 30 versus baked apple GI 35, white rice GI 73 versus brown rice GI 68, and rye bread GI 56 versus whole grain bread GI 69.

The practical takeaway is simple: compare like with like. If the table shows a bread entry, compare it with another fully visible bread entry. If it shows a flour entry, do not mix it with a bread entry unless the source itself gives you a reason to do so.

Why the label is part of the evidence

In these sources, the label is not decorative. It is part of what makes the row identifiable. Bread, whole grain bread, and rye bread are not interchangeable labels in the table. The same is true for white rice, brown rice, and rice flour.

Can one value rank an entire food?

No. One value should not be used to rank an entire food broadly as good or bad.

The approved sources show a range of values across different entries, including low, moderate, and higher numbers such as tomato GI 15, apple GI 30, white rice GI 73, and rice flour GI 95. That spread is a reminder that the table is listing specific entries, not issuing a broad verdict on every item that shares a food family name.

This is why a single row cannot stand in for all versions of a food. It would be too broad to say that one value describes every preparation, every form, or every context.
